Schools & Education
Newark is served primarily by Worcester County Public Schools. The student-to-teacher ratio is 11.7:1 (better than the national average of ~16:1).
| Metric | Newark, MD | National Avg |
|---|---|---|
| School District | Worcester County Public Schools | — |
| Elementary Schools | 5 | — |
| Middle Schools | 4 | — |
| High Schools | 4 | — |
| Student/Teacher Ratio | 11.7:1 | 16:1 |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 11.1% | 35.4% |
| High School Diploma or Higher | 89.3% | 91.1% |
Weather & Climate
Newark sees average highs of 48.7°F in January and 89.3°F in July, with 47.4 inches of annual precipitation and 10.2 inches of snow per year.
| Metric | Newark, MD |
|---|---|
| Average High — January | 48.7°F |
| Average High — July | 89.3°F |
| Annual Precipitation | 47.4" |
| Annual Snowfall | 10.2" |
